Groffliers

City in Hauts-de-France, France

Overview

Groffliers is a small, tranquil village on France's scenic Opal Coast, best known for its expansive dunes, local markets, and serene rural ambiance. With a population of under 1,500, it offers a peaceful escape close to stunning natural reserves and beaches.
